The Evolving Role of Cryptocurrencies and Blockchain

Cryptocurrencies are already making inroads into the online casino world, and their influence is only expected to grow. Blockchain technology offers enhanced security, faster transaction times, and greater transparency for both deposits and withdrawals. As more players become comfortable with digital currencies, casinos that embrace them will offer a more modern and efficient banking experience.

The integration of blockchain technology extends beyond just payments. It can also be used to ensure the fairness and integrity of games through provably fair systems, giving players even greater confidence in the outcomes. This technological advancement is crucial for building trust and ensuring a secure gaming environment for all participants.

  • Enhanced Security: Blockchain’s decentralized nature makes it incredibly difficult to hack or tamper with.
  • Faster Transactions: Crypto transactions are typically processed much quicker than traditional banking methods.
  • Anonymity: While not fully anonymous, cryptocurrencies offer a greater degree of privacy compared to traditional methods.
  • Transparency: All transactions are recorded on the public ledger, ensuring a verifiable and transparent history.
